Speakers, moderators, relators
The Architecture and Society International Congress presented fifteen speakers of international acclaim in the fields of architecture and economic and social thought. Fifteen ways of addressing the issues in question and of offering solutions that rise to the challenge of building architecture with common sense and commitment to the forging of a well-constructed, eco-efficient society.
The conferences were presented and moderated by ten eminent national figures from architecture and other realms of knowledge, and the main conclusions of the forum were summarized in fifteen interviews conducted by five relators of national and international renown.
Speakers: Alejandro Aravena, David Chipperfield, Víctor López Cotelo, Jacques Herzog, Carlos Jiménez, Diébédo Francis Kéré, Anne Lacaton & Jean-Philippe Vassal, Giancarlo Mazzanti, Rahul Mehrotra, Mohsen Mostafavi, Glenn Murcutt, Renzo Piano, Sauerbruch Hutton, Mark Wigley and Slavoj Žižek.
Moderators: Luis Fernández-Galiano, José María Fidalgo Velilla (congress directors), Francisco Javier Conde de Saro, Carlos Ferrater, Ángela García de Paredes, Juan Miguel Hernández León, José Miguel Iribas, Francisco Mangado, Carlos Solchaga, and Isabel Tocino Biscarolasaga.
Relators: Estrella de Diego, Antón García Abril, Richard Ingersoll, Llàtzer Moix, and Vicente Verdú.
